The Vietnamese Economy and the Fourth Industrial Revolution is a collection of in-depth studies that provides a comprehensive view of Vietnam's economy in the context of the Fourth Industrial Revolution. The book not only presents theoretical concepts but also emphasizes practical insights, contributed by scholars, practitioners, government officials, and business leaders.
Readers will explore applied research in fields such as marketing, behavioral economics, tourism, and management, with prominent topics including consumer behavior in Ho Chi Minh City, the impact of service quality on university branding, and leadership styles in Vietnamese businesses. The book also analyzes human factors in management, including ethical leadership, female leadership, work motivation, as well as topics like microfinance, remittances, and digital transformation, shedding light on changes in consumer behavior and business management strategies in the digital age.
Additionally, the book discusses the influence of independent directors and tourism on Vietnam's economy, offering up-to-date information on the challenges and opportunities Vietnam faces in the era of globalization and industrialization. This book is an essential resource for researchers who wish to gain a deeper understanding of Vietnam's modern economy.
